Output 71d1d4dc82ffbfac25517ded373d6ad8723f3b92de9ba63c3241cca467a5635b:0

value
592129189
script pubkey
OP_0 OP_PUSHBYTES_20 8ba05f693915b1de0d5a98f06ba9b1fde5aee374
address
bc1q3ws976fezkcaur26nrcxh2d3lhj6acm58yymju
transaction
71d1d4dc82ffbfac25517ded373d6ad8723f3b92de9ba63c3241cca467a5635b
confirmations
322576
spent
true